The Children's TherAplay Foundation Clinic Assistant Internship

Start Date:
Beginning of Spring Semester (Flexible)
Description:
The Clinic Assistant Intern is responsible for assisting the physical, occupational, and speech therapists with sidewalking and non-clinical tasks in our outpatient pediatric setting. The following functions describe the essential duties of this role. Other additional related duties may be assigned from time to time. 1. Maintain safe and clean working environment by keeping treatment areas organized and clean and complying with procedures, rules, and regulations. 2. Accompany and provide support (on occasion) to therapists in pediatric therapy sessions. 3. Provide sidewalking during therapy sessions as needed. 4. Maintain patient confidence and protect operations by keeping patient information confidential, conforming to HIPAA privacy regulations. 5. Other duties as assigned. Ideally the Clinic Assistant Intern would be available to be in the clinic Monday-Friday 7:45am-12:30pm and/or 2-6pm M-Th and/or 1-5pm on Fridays. Hours vary based on school requirements, etc.
